Why Visit Berlin?

The world-famous city of Berlin is both the capital and the largest city in Germany. Berlin is a city which has been at the centre of some of the biggest events in history and this is still visible as you tour the city. For those with an interest in World War II, communism and Europe in the 20th century, a visit to Berlin is a must!

Berlin is one of the best cities in Europe for sightseeing, with every area of the city filled with monuments of historical significance. Perhaps the most famous monument in Berlin is the Brandenburg Gate, which has been the site of many historical events, including Ronald Reagans famous ‘Tear down this wall’ speech in 1987. This is only one of dozens of must-see sights in Berlin with fascinating historical ties.

Berlin Macro 1


Berlin is a city which is suitable for couples both young and old, but for very different reasons. Older groups will love the sightseeing available in Berlin, whereas the young adults often visit Berlin for its reputation as the city with the best nightlife scene in all of Europe.

Flights from Dublin operate to Berlin regularly, with the estimated flight of 3 hours and 25 minutes. From Schönefeld airport it is a 30-minute journey to the city centre.

Things to do in Berlin

Attractions

  • Visit the remains of the Berlin Wall, which once separated Germany into two nations
  • Take a trip up the Berliner Fernsehturm for the best views in the city
  • Visit Checkpoint Charlie, a significant area during the Cold War

Nightlife 

Berlin is widely regarded as the home of techno nightlife with many nightclubs staying open for days on end.

Dining Out  

Due to the sheer size of Berlin, you will find hundreds of restaurants in the city serving a range of cuisine the suit all budgets! A good dining spot will never be hard to find in Berlin.

For Families 

A visit to Berlin zoo is a fantastic day out for families of all ages! The park has over 1,200 species and there are plenty of attractions aimed towards children in the park.

Shopping  

The Mall of Berlin is the best place for shopping in the city. Here you will find familiar high street stores, alongside plenty of dining options.

Local Info

Currency 

Euro is the currency used in Germany.

Time Zone 

Berlin is 1 hour ahead of Ireland.

Getting around 

 As Berlin is a huge city, the best way of getting around is using the efficient public transport that runs throughout the city.
